    I have been a sprint customer for almost 4 years (it will be in Sept). I signed up originally for a 1 year contract.
    I will be entering law school and because the budget is tight, I want to get on the family plan with my parents since they have enough leftover minutes each month. To switch, however, it would require me to sign a new contract which is fine, except I cannot sign a 2 year contract. I will leave the country in 1 year so I need a 1 year contract. Also, I was hoping that if I signed a new contract, I would get some credit towards a new phone since my phone is almost 4 years old. When I went to the store, they told me I would have to sign a 2 year contract, it was all they offer.
    Is this true for every sprint plan? Do they offer only 2 year contracts now?
    And, if they do somehow offer 1 year contracts, I get no credit towards a new cell phone?
